Borrar productos

1,255 views
Skip to first unread message

luis romera

unread,
Jun 9, 2014, 4:16:41 AM6/9/14
to openerp-s...@googlegroups.com
Buenos dias, he creado una base de pruebas nueva y me he equivocado al crear un producto, le doy a eliminar y me aparece este error:

Error de integridad

No puede completarse la operación, probablemente debido a lo siguiente:
- eliminación: es posible que esté intentando eliminar un registro mientras que otros registros todavía tengan referencias a él
- creación/actualización: un campo obligatorio no está introducido correctamente

[objeto con referencia: Stock Move - stock.move]

Alguna idea? Igual me falta algún módulo por instalar...

Pedro Manuel Baeza Romero

unread,
Jun 9, 2014, 4:26:06 AM6/9/14
to openerp-s...@googlegroups.com
Buenas, Luis,

Eso es debido a que has hecho un pedido con ese producto, y ese pedido al confirmarlo te ha creado un albarán de salida. Tendrías que eliminar todos esos documentos intermedios (desde BD, no se puede desde interfaz), o bien desactivar el producto para que no aparezca.

Un saludo.


--
Has recibido este mensaje porque estás suscrito al grupo "Usuarios OpenERP en España" de Grupos de Google.
Para anular la suscripción a este grupo y dejar de recibir sus mensajes, envía un correo electrónico a openerp-spain-u...@googlegroups.com.
Para acceder a más opciones, visita https://groups.google.com/d/optout.

luis romera

unread,
Jun 9, 2014, 4:29:36 AM6/9/14
to openerp-s...@googlegroups.com
no, no he hecho ningun pedido, por eso me extrañaba. Acabo de crear el entorno.

Pedro Manuel Baeza Romero

unread,
Jun 9, 2014, 4:40:21 AM6/9/14
to openerp-s...@googlegroups.com
Pues ese error es por eso, porque existe un movimiento de stock de ese producto. ¿Tal vez un ajuste del stock? De cualquier forma, la solución es la misma: desactivar el producto o borrar por BD el stock.move implicado.

Un saludo.


--

Maikel Mota

unread,
Aug 7, 2019, 2:12:16 AM8/7/19
to Usuarios Odoo / OpenERP en España
Hola Pedro,
Buen día,
se que esta consulta es un poco vieja pero tengo el mismo problema , muchos productos archivados y pedidos que deseo eliminar, como lo hago por base de datos.
Muchas gracias.
Un saludo.
Para anular la suscripción a este grupo y dejar de recibir sus mensajes, envía un correo electrónico a openerp-spain-users+unsub...@googlegroups.com.

Pedro M. Baeza (Tecnativa)

unread,
Aug 7, 2019, 7:16:44 AM8/7/19
to Usuarios Odoo / OpenERP en España
No es recomendable tocar en la BD sin saber demasiado, porque hay mucha probabilidad de dejar una situación inconsistente, y si precisamente no sabes lo que quiero decir con "borrar por BD el stock.move implicado", mejor que no toques.

Un saludo.

Joaquin Gutierrez

unread,
Aug 12, 2019, 5:37:25 PM8/12/19
to Usuarios Odoo / OpenERP en España
Y algo para combinar productos al estilo de los clientes? Lo ultimo que instale en la v8 que hacia esto de Vauxo creo recordar me jodio todas las vistas de los menus y me tuvo unas horas de autentica locura... no hay nada para v11? Seria una solucion para librarse de cosas creadas en un principio mal y que luego has solventado, manteniendo de ambos productos todos los movimientos.

Pedro M. Baeza (Tecnativa)

unread,
Aug 13, 2019, 2:40:58 AM8/13/19
to Usuarios Odoo / OpenERP en España
Tienes https://github.com/OCA/server-tools/pull/1628, pero sin probar por mi parte, y en su momento yo creé una serie de utilidades para OpenUpgrade para fusionar registros, pero que estaba enfocado como "foundation" para precisamente un módulo de este tipo:


Yo lo utilizo desde el shell cuando lo necesito.

Un saludo.
Reply all
Reply to author
Forward
0 new messages